Severe visual artifacts/glitching when generating RGB Orthomosaic - Mavic 3M

Hi everyone,

I need help troubleshooting an issue regarding a corrupted output in Pix4Dfields.

When processing RGB imagery captured with a Mavic 3 Multispectral, the resulting orthomosaic renders with severe color blocks and visual glitches (see attached screenshot).

Processing Settings:

  • Mode: Fast Processing.

  • GSD: 10 cm/pixel.

PC Specifications: I am running the software on a laptop with the specs listed below. I suspect this might be related to the GPU or hardware limitations:

  • Processor: Intel(R) Core™ i7-8565U CPU @ 1.80GHz (1.99 GHz)

  • RAM: 32.0 GB

  • OS: Windows 64-bit

  • Graphics: Integrated Intel Graphics (No dedicated GPU listed).

Has anyone encountered this specific rendering error? Is this confirmation that the integrated graphics are insufficient for this dataset?

Any advice is appreciated. Thanks!

P.S.: I am also attaching a raw sample image taken by the drone for comparison. As you can see, the source images are clear, so I have ruled out any issues with the camera sensor or the original data acquisition.

Try turning off GPU Acceleration in the Processing settings.
